Product Description 1.11 LAN Subsystem (Optional) The Network Interface Controller subsystem consists of the ICH2 (with integrated LAN Media Access Controller) and a physical layer interface device. Features of the LAN subsystem include: • PCI Bus Master interface • CSMA/CD Protocol Engine • Serial CSMA/CD unit interface that supports the 82562ET (10/100 Mbit/sec Ethernet) on the CNR bus • PCI Power Management Supports ACPI technology Supports LAN wake capabilities 1.11.1 Intel® 82562ET Platform LAN Connect Device The Intel 82562ET component provides an interface to the back panel RJ-45 connector with integrated LEDs. This physical interface may alternately be provided through the CNR connector. The Intel 82562ET provides the following functions: • Basic 10/100 Ethernet LAN connectivity • Supports RJ-45 connector with status indicator LEDs on the back panel • Full device driver compatibility • ACPI support • Programmable transit threshold • Configuration EEPROM that contains the MAC address 1.11.2 RJ-45 LAN Connector with Integrated LEDs Two LEDs are built into the RJ-45 LAN connector. Table 7 describes the LED states when the board is powered up and the LAN subsystem is operating. Table 7. LAN Connector LED States LED Color LED State Condition Green Off 10 Mbit/sec data rate is selected. On 100 Mbit/sec data rate is selected. Yellow Off LAN link is not established. On (steady state) LAN link is established. On (brighter and pulsing) The computer is communicating with another computer on the LAN. 35
